Experience the joy and freedom that comes with Life on Two Wheels in Aotearoa New Zealand with 'The Bike and Beyond' by Laura Williamson. This captivating book takes you on a journey through time, exploring the enduring allure of the bicycle as a mode of transport and a symbol of progress. Discover how cycling has shaped New Zealand's history and culture in ways you've never imagined.
Immerse yourself in the stories of cycling suffragists and the resilience of a community rebuilding after disaster in Christchurch. Through the pages of this book, you'll be transported to a world where the simple act of riding a bike becomes a revolutionary act, a source of empowerment, and a catalyst for change.
